Erin Sylvester and Paddy the Caddy ended their long history of competing at Fair Hill in style winning The Dutta Corp./USEF CCI4*-L Eventing National Championship. Joining her in the victory circle was Woods Baughman aboard C’est La Vie 135 as The Dutta Corp./USEF CCI3*-L Eventing National Champions at Fair Hill International.

Erin Sylvester (Cochranville, PA) and Paddy the Caddy, Frank McEntee’s 12-year-old Irish Thoroughbred gelding, rode to the win in the CCI4*-L with a final score of 34.30. In addition to the national championship title, the combination takes home the Fair Hill Trophy as the overall winner, the Guy V. Henry Memorial Trophy and the United States Equestrian Team (USET) Foundation Gladstone Trophy, awarded to the highest-placed U.S athlete in the CCI4* and the Beale Wright Morris Memorial Trophy as the highest-placed lady rider.

“He felt a little bit tired, but he has endless heart to do the best he can when he’s in the ring,” said Sylvester. “It’s been my goal to get this event done and done well for a while now. We’ve hit a few bumps in the road during the season, so it was great to put that all behind us and have a good weekend.”
